Cafe of ice cream and hand-made chocolate; deserts here are sprinkled with gold and on the menu you can find most expensive ice cream in the world.
Scoopi Cafe, Dubai
Scoopi Cafe is a fancy place of ice cream and hand-made chocolate; it is located on Jumeirah Beach Road not far from world-famous Burj Al Arab hotel. The cafe is the right place for foodies to taste the most extraordinary sweets in the whole world priced at about 3000 dirhams.

Few people know that Scoopi cafe is family business elaborated by Doshi Brothers when they revealed the secret of freezing ice cream with the help of liquid nitrogen after coming back from America; this brought the idea to create an ice cream cafe in Dubai.

Speciality of the cafe is Black Diamond ice cream that is the most expensive ice cream in the world priced at 2999 dirhams. It is made of vanilla from Madagascar, saffron from Iran, rare black truffles from Italia and 23-karat edible gold. The ice cream served in Versace bowl.

Besides that, in Scoopi cafe you can find 300 kinds of ice cream and about 200 kinds of chocolate candies made of truffles, salt, gold and other different and unusual ingredients.
